44#
55# Use the "Run workflow" button at https://github.com/jupyterhub/binderhub/actions/workflows/watch-dependencies.yaml
66#
7- alembic == 1.16.4
7+ alembic == 1.17.2
88 # via jupyterhub
99annotated-types == 0.7.0
1010 # via pydantic
11- arrow == 1.3 .0
11+ arrow == 1.4 .0
1212 # via isoduration
13- attrs == 25.3 .0
13+ attrs == 25.4 .0
1414 # via
1515 # jsonschema
1616 # referencing
17- cachetools == 5.5 .2
17+ cachetools == 6.2 .2
1818 # via google-auth
19- certifi == 2025.8.3
19+ certifi == 2025.11.12
2020 # via
2121 # kubernetes
2222 # requests
2323certipy == 0.2.2
2424 # via jupyterhub
25- cffi == 1.17.1
25+ cffi == 2.0.0
2626 # via cryptography
27- charset-normalizer == 3.4.3
27+ charset-normalizer == 3.4.4
2828 # via requests
29- cryptography == 45 .0.6
29+ cryptography == 46 .0.3
3030 # via certipy
3131docker == 7.1.0
32- # via -r ../../../ requirements.txt
32+ # via -r requirements.txt
3333escapism == 1.0.1
34- # via -r ../../../ requirements.txt
34+ # via -r requirements.txt
3535fqdn == 1.5.1
3636 # via jsonschema
37- google-api-core [ grpc ] == 2.25 .1
37+ google-api-core == 2.28 .1
3838 # via
3939 # google-cloud-appengine-logging
4040 # google-cloud-core
4141 # google-cloud-logging
42- google-auth == 2.40.3
42+ google-auth == 2.43.0
4343 # via
4444 # google-api-core
4545 # google-cloud-appengine-logging
4646 # google-cloud-core
4747 # google-cloud-logging
4848 # kubernetes
49- google-cloud-appengine-logging == 1.6.2
49+ google-cloud-appengine-logging == 1.7.0
5050 # via google-cloud-logging
51- google-cloud-audit-log == 0.3.2
51+ google-cloud-audit-log == 0.4.0
5252 # via google-cloud-logging
53- google-cloud-core == 2.4.3
53+ google-cloud-core == 2.5.0
5454 # via google-cloud-logging
5555google-cloud-logging == 3.12.1
56- # via -r requirements.in
57- googleapis-common-protos [ grpc ] == 1.70 .0
56+ # via -r helm-chart/images/binderhub/ requirements.in
57+ googleapis-common-protos == 1.72 .0
5858 # via
5959 # google-api-core
6060 # google-cloud-audit-log
6161 # grpc-google-iam-v1
6262 # grpcio-status
6363greenlet == 3.2.4
6464 # via sqlalchemy
65- grpc-google-iam-v1 == 0.14.2
65+ grpc-google-iam-v1 == 0.14.3
6666 # via google-cloud-logging
67- grpcio == 1.74 .0
67+ grpcio == 1.76 .0
6868 # via
6969 # google-api-core
70+ # google-cloud-appengine-logging
7071 # googleapis-common-protos
7172 # grpc-google-iam-v1
7273 # grpcio-status
73- grpcio-status == 1.74 .0
74+ grpcio-status == 1.76 .0
7475 # via google-api-core
75- idna == 3.10
76+ idna == 3.11
7677 # via
7778 # jsonschema
7879 # jupyterhub
@@ -83,56 +84,56 @@ isoduration==20.11.0
8384 # via jsonschema
8485jinja2 == 3.1.6
8586 # via
86- # -r ../../../ requirements.txt
87+ # -r requirements.txt
8788 # jupyterhub
8889jsonpointer == 3.0.0
8990 # via jsonschema
90- jsonschema [ format-nongpl ] == 4.25.0
91+ jsonschema == 4.25.1
9192 # via
92- # -r ../../../ requirements.txt
93+ # -r requirements.txt
9394 # jupyter-events
94- jsonschema-specifications == 2025.4 .1
95+ jsonschema-specifications == 2025.9 .1
9596 # via jsonschema
9697jupyter-events == 0.12.0
9798 # via jupyterhub
98- jupyterhub == 5.3.0
99+ jupyterhub == 5.4.2
99100 # via
100- # -r ../../.. /requirements.txt
101- # -r requirements.in
101+ # -r helm-chart/images/binderhub /requirements.in
102+ # -r requirements.txt
102103kubernetes == 9.0.1
103104 # via
104- # -r ../../.. /requirements.txt
105- # -r requirements.in
106- lark == 1.2.2
105+ # -r helm-chart/images/binderhub /requirements.in
106+ # -r requirements.txt
107+ lark == 1.3.1
107108 # via rfc3987-syntax
108109mako == 1.3.10
109110 # via alembic
110- markupsafe == 3.0.2
111+ markupsafe == 3.0.3
111112 # via
112113 # jinja2
113114 # mako
114115oauthlib == 3.3.1
115116 # via
116117 # jupyterhub
117118 # requests-oauthlib
118- opentelemetry-api == 1.36 .0
119+ opentelemetry-api == 1.38 .0
119120 # via google-cloud-logging
120121packaging == 25.0
121122 # via
122123 # jupyter-events
123124 # jupyterhub
124125pamela == 1.2.0
125126 # via jupyterhub
126- prometheus-client == 0.22 .1
127+ prometheus-client == 0.23 .1
127128 # via
128- # -r ../../../ requirements.txt
129+ # -r requirements.txt
129130 # jupyterhub
130131proto-plus == 1.26.1
131132 # via
132133 # google-api-core
133134 # google-cloud-appengine-logging
134135 # google-cloud-logging
135- protobuf == 6.31 .1
136+ protobuf == 6.33 .1
136137 # via
137138 # google-api-core
138139 # google-cloud-appengine-logging
@@ -148,35 +149,35 @@ pyasn1==0.6.1
148149 # rsa
149150pyasn1-modules == 0.4.2
150151 # via google-auth
151- pycparser == 2.22
152+ pycparser == 2.23
152153 # via cffi
153- pycurl == 7.45.6
154- # via -r requirements.in
155- pydantic == 2.11.7
154+ pycurl == 7.45.7
155+ # via -r helm-chart/images/binderhub/ requirements.in
156+ pydantic == 2.12.5
156157 # via jupyterhub
157- pydantic-core == 2.33.2
158+ pydantic-core == 2.41.5
158159 # via pydantic
159160pyjwt == 2.10.1
160- # via -r ../../../ requirements.txt
161+ # via -r requirements.txt
161162python-dateutil == 2.9.0.post0
162163 # via
163164 # arrow
164165 # jupyterhub
165166 # kubernetes
166- python-json-logger == 3.3 .0
167+ python-json-logger == 4.0 .0
167168 # via
168- # -r ../../../ requirements.txt
169+ # -r requirements.txt
169170 # jupyter-events
170- pyyaml == 6.0.2
171+ pyyaml == 6.0.3
171172 # via
172173 # jupyter-events
173174 # kubernetes
174- referencing == 0.36.2
175+ referencing == 0.37.0
175176 # via
176177 # jsonschema
177178 # jsonschema-specifications
178179 # jupyter-events
179- requests == 2.32.4
180+ requests == 2.32.5
180181 # via
181182 # docker
182183 # google-api-core
@@ -195,59 +196,61 @@ rfc3986-validator==0.1.1
195196 # jupyter-events
196197rfc3987-syntax == 1.1.0
197198 # via jsonschema
198- rpds-py == 0.27 .0
199+ rpds-py == 0.30 .0
199200 # via
200201 # jsonschema
201202 # referencing
202203rsa == 4.9.1
203204 # via google-auth
204- ruamel-yaml == 0.18.14
205- # via -r ../../../ requirements.txt
206- ruamel-yaml-clib == 0.2.12
205+ ruamel-yaml == 0.18.16
206+ # via -r requirements.txt
207+ ruamel-yaml-clib == 0.2.15
207208 # via ruamel-yaml
208209six == 1.17.0
209210 # via
210211 # kubernetes
211212 # python-dateutil
212213 # rfc3339-validator
213- sqlalchemy == 2.0.42
214+ sqlalchemy == 2.0.44
214215 # via
215216 # alembic
216217 # jupyterhub
217218tornado == 6.5.2
218219 # via
219- # -r ../../../ requirements.txt
220+ # -r requirements.txt
220221 # jupyterhub
221222traitlets == 5.14.3
222223 # via
223- # -r ../../../ requirements.txt
224+ # -r requirements.txt
224225 # jupyter-events
225226 # jupyterhub
226- types-python-dateutil == 2.9.0.20250809
227- # via arrow
228- typing-extensions == 4.14.1
227+ typing-extensions == 4.15.0
229228 # via
230229 # alembic
230+ # grpcio
231231 # opentelemetry-api
232232 # pydantic
233233 # pydantic-core
234234 # sqlalchemy
235235 # typing-inspection
236- typing-inspection == 0.4.1
236+ typing-inspection == 0.4.2
237237 # via pydantic
238+ tzdata == 2025.2
239+ # via arrow
238240uri-template == 1.3.0
239241 # via jsonschema
240242urllib3 == 2.5.0
241243 # via
242244 # docker
243245 # kubernetes
244246 # requests
245- webcolors == 24.11.1
247+ webcolors == 25.10.0
246248 # via jsonschema
247- websocket-client == 1.8 .0
249+ websocket-client == 1.9 .0
248250 # via kubernetes
249251zipp == 3.23.0
250252 # via importlib-metadata
251253
252254# The following packages are considered to be unsafe in a requirements file:
253- # setuptools
255+ setuptools == 80.9.0
256+ # via kubernetes
0 commit comments